The Massachusetts Earned Income Tax Credit Campaign represents a partnership between the Commonwealth of Massachusetts and the many organizations that are actively involved in promoting household participation in both the federal and state tax credit programs, tax preparation assistance, financial literacy and asset building.

The Massachusetts Earned Income Tax Credit Campaign partners include: state agencies of the Commonwealth including the Office of Access and Opportunities, the Department of Transitional Assistance, the Department of Housing and Community Development, and the Division of Unemployment Assistance; the Internal Revenue Service; the Federal Reserve Bank of Boston; the Boston Earned Income Tax Credit Campaign; the Massachusetts Association for Community Action; the Massachusetts Legal Assistance Corporation; the Massachusetts Service Alliance; the MIDAS Collaborative; and, member organizations of many of the community-based partners.

Massachusetts Earned Income Tax Credit Campaign Goals

  • Maximize household participation on the part of eligible households

  • Strengthen access to affordable, ethical tax preparation services for low- and moderate-income households
